摘 要:利用抑制性消减杂交技术(SSH)分别对中国明对虾在卵黄发生的两个关键时期(卵黄发生前期和消退期)构建卵巢和肝胰腺的正反向消减文库,测序结果与GenBank进行BLASTx同源比较并利用GO分析进行功能注释。结果显示,各文库中的差异表达基因与卵巢发育时期相吻合,卵黄发生前期的卵巢和肝胰腺中分别检测到与卵黄蛋白原相关基因的出现,说明卵黄发生前期与卵黄发生有重要联系。在消退期中检测到与皮质棒形成相关的基因,说明消退期仍有皮质棒的形成,同时也检测到一些与免疫相关的基因,在机体中差异表达时期的功能有待进一步探讨。In the present study, the forward and reverse subtractive libraries of ovary and hepatopancreas were constructed in order to study the differentially expressed genes during two critical periods :previtellogenesis stage and declining stage of the shrimp Fenneropenaeus chinensis "s vitellogenesis. The sequencing results were compared with BLASTx homology on GenBank and conducted functional annotation via the Gene Ontology. The results showed that differentially expressed genes of subtractive library were in accordance with the ovarian development. The genes in relation to vitellogenesis detected in the hepatopancreas and ovarian during the previtellogenesis stage showed that previtellogenesis stage was the most important stage in the vitellogenesis; the genes in relation to the cortical stick formation were detected during the declining stage, which implies that the cortical stick was still forming during the declining stage. The other detected genes in relation to immune function would be further studied.
